    Flow and Direction: Most Western comics are read from left to right and top to bottom.

    Panel Juxtaposition: Pay attention to how frames are placed side-by-side; the connection between these panels is what creates the sense of movement and story progression.

    Text and Image Synthesis: Focus on the balance between dialogue bubbles and the artwork, as they work together to tell a complete story. Creating a Comic: A Step-by-Step Guide

    If you are looking to create your own project in a similar style, follow these foundational steps: Develop the Idea: Start with a core concept you believe in.

    Write the Script: Having a finished script before drawing significantly increases your chances of completing the project.

    Layout Planning: Structure your story using a traditional three-act structure (beginning, middle, and end). The Drawing Process:

    Thumbnails & Sketches: Create small rough versions of pages to plan the action.

    Inking & Lettering: Once the pencil sketches are done, add borders, speech balloons, and permanent ink.

Essential Elements of a Comic A successful comic typically balances five key elements: Idea: The underlying concept or plot. Script: The written dialogue and narrative. Panels: The frames that contain the action. Art: The visual style and illustrations. Lettering: The fonts and bubbles that deliver the text.
